Moose Jaw City Councillor wants to know why Moose Jaw is so far down in the pecking order when it comes to the provincial government.

 

With the announcement of a new day surgery unit for Regina, at least one Moose Jaw City Councillor is getting a little frustrated with the Saskatchewan Health Department.

Councillor Dawn Luhning wants a meeting with Health Minister Len Taylor to find out why plans for a new facility is Regina are moving along while no plans are even being mentioned for the upgrade to the Moose Jaw Union Hospital?

"I don't want him to pass this off to his Executive Assistant of the Deputy Minister. This is a conversation that we as elected officials need to have with elected officials and I think that we need to try and sort out and get to the bottom of where this hospital expansion is. We're now into the second year of all of us paying $40 on our taxes for this expansion and there's just no sign of it happening."

While Sask. Health calls the expansion a priority that they are aware of, nothing has been announced, no plans drawn up, and no mention of a start date.

"The province is going to give the City of Regina another facility and this provincial government seems to be all about Regina and Saskatoon."
